Understanding 21700 Lithium Ion Cells

Measuring 21mm in diameter and 70mm in height, 21700 lithium-ion cells are larger than their 18650 predecessors, which allows for a higher energy capacity without significantly increasing the physical footprint. This increase in size translates to an improved energy density—typically ranging from 3,000 to 5,000 mAh—enabling devices to run longer on a single charge. As industries continue to push for more efficient power sources, these cells are proving to be an optimal solution.

Benefits of Using 21700 Lithium Ion Cells

One of the most significant advantages of 21700 lithium-ion cells is their capacity for higher discharge rates. This makes them particularly valuable in applications where power demand fluctuates, such as in electric vehicles or high-performance power tools. Additionally, their efficiency in energy retention means that users experience fewer trips to recharge devices, ultimately saving time and energy.

Another notable benefit is the improved thermal management associated with these cells. Through advanced design and material properties, 21700 lithium-ion cells generate less heat during operation, thereby enhancing safety and extending the life of the battery. This characteristic is especially important for high-drain applications, where overheating can be a serious concern.

How to Maximize Battery Life

To get the most out of your 21700 lithium-ion cells, it’s essential to follow certain best practices. First, avoid deep discharging whenever possible. Keeping the battery level between 20% and 80% will extend its lifespan considerably. Additionally, it's important to use a charger specifically designed for lithium-ion technology, as this ensures optimal charging cycles and minimizes the risk of damage.

Temperature also plays a crucial role in battery longevity. Store 21700 lithium-ion cells in cool, dry places, and avoid exposing them to extreme temperatures—both hot and cold. This helps maintain their chemical integrity and enhances overall performance. Finally, consider undergoing regular battery maintenance checks if you are using the cells in high-demand environments, as early detection of issues can prevent larger problems down the line.

Applications of 21700 Lithium Ion Cells

The versatility of 21700 lithium-ion cells has led to their application across various sectors. In the automotive industry, they are a key component of next-generation electric vehicles, contributing to increased mileage and performance. Similarly, in consumer electronics, they power everything from laptops to power banks, allowing for longer-use periods without the worry of frequent recharging.

Renewable energy systems also benefit from these cells, providing efficient storage solutions for solar and wind energy. This capability supports a growing interest in sustainable technologies and reduces reliance on traditional power sources, paving the way for a more eco-friendly future.
